Forest Park, Savannah, GA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Forest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Forest Park Studio Apartments | $1,554 | $995 | $2,069 |
| Forest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,789 | $1,175 | $2,500 |
| Forest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,133 | $1,200 | $3,000 |
| Forest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,237 | $1,550 | $4,170 |
| Forest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,093 | $1,750 | $2,495 |
